Property Insights of 4-Acridinecarboxamide, 9-amino-N-(2-(dimethylamino)ethyl)-8-methoxy-, dihydrochloride

The XLogP value of 3.1138 indicates that 4-Acridinecarboxamide, 9-amino-N-(2-(dimethylamino)ethyl)-8-methoxy-, dihydrochloride is lipophilic (fat-soluble), which may influence its absorption, distribution, and formulation strategy. The TPSA of 80.5 Ų falls within the moderate polarity range, balancing permeability and solubility for 4-Acridinecarboxamide, 9-amino-N-(2-(dimethylamino)ethyl)-8-methoxy-, dihydrochloride. Following Lipinski's Rule of Five, 4-Acridinecarboxamide, 9-amino-N-(2-(dimethylamino)ethyl)-8-methoxy-, dihydrochloride has 4 hydrogen bond donor(s) and 5 hydrogen bond acceptor(s), all within the drug-like range, suggesting favorable oral bioavailability potential.
